In-silico Screening of <i>Origanum vulgare</i> Phytocompounds as Potential Drug Agents Against <i>Vp35</i> Protein of the Ebola Virus

2023-03-27

Abstract excerpt

The leading cause of the Ebola virus outbreak during 2013-16 in Western Africa was a lack of targeted anti- viral drug choices, a fast rate of mutations and the unavailability of many of the structural proteins and annotations within its genome.
